Kate Bielenberg

Kate graduated from Central Queensland University with a Bachelor of Physiotherapy, receiving First Class Honours. She has specialist training in dry needling (western acupuncture), myofascial cupping and exercise rehabilitation. Kate is also an ALA Accredited Lymphatic Practitioner.

Kate is happy to assess and treat all conditions as they present but has a special interest in the treatment of:

  • Chronic pain, particularly of the neck and lower back
  • Nerve pain, including sciatica
  • Osteoarthritis and joint diseases
  • Lower limb musculoskeletal pathologies
  • Post-surgical orthopaedic conditions
  • Paediatric conditions, including developmental delay, autism and cerebral palsy
  • Neurological conditions, including brain and spinal cord injuries, stroke rehabilitation, Parkinson’s disease, Multiple Sclerosis and Guillain-BarrĂ© Syndrome
  • Geriatric conditions, including balance re-training and falls prevention

Kate has extensive experience working with persons with disabilities and co-morbidities who have a complex presentation and require more individualised care. She is more than willing to provide her services to these client groups.

Kate also leads both individual and group Clinical Pilates classes.
